Men's Bowling Wins Pittsburgh Classic
January 14, 2023
The Men's varsity bowling team finished in first place at the Greater Pittsburgh Collegiate Classic on Saturday. The team was 460 points over the second place team.
Sophomore Cameron Stark finished 2nd overall (215.5 average) and freshman Declan Stiles was 3rd over all (208 average).
"Today was a good day for the mens team. In talking with our program assistant coach, Matt Limbardi, the guys grinded every single shot. We hope to use today's achievement as further motivation as we head into our final six weeks," said Coach David Zajac.
